I have read many posts on wiring up the cab or clearance lights on pre-1997 F-series pickups and they all make mention of the factory 12V plug being in one of the kick panels. However, now that I’m trying to find it on my 1991, I don’t see it anywhere. I’ve searched this site and others and I’ve read that I’m looking for a brown wire on the drivers side but I don’t see any brown wires or unused connectors at all. Could somebody clear this up for me? Pics would be great. Thanks!

My 90 250 has it on the driver's side, it's the bottom-most connector and it has a black and a brown wire. I've read that some trucks also installed it on the passenger side. My truck did not come with cab lights.

'91 and earlier was on the driver side as described in post 4. If I remember correctly the connector is brown or black in color. '92 and later is on the passenger side in a similar location but the connector is different and it's gray. Wiring colors may changed slightly over the years but connector pins were the same so you can unpin a harness from a 92 connector and use the harness in a 91 and earlier. I did this on my 91 and I do remember struggling to find the correct connector on the driver side kick panel but it was there.
